What Is a Fire Blanket?
A fire blanket is a sheet made of fire-resistant material typically woven fiberglass or Kevlar that smothers flames by cutting off the fire’s oxygen supply.
Unlike an extinguisher that sprays chemicals, a fire blanket physically covers and isolates the fire. It’s safe, fast, and ideal for small-scale emergencies where every second counts.

How Does It Work?
- Deploy: Pull down from its container or packaging quickly.
- Cover: Gently place or throw the blanket over the fire — never wave it.
- Smother: Leave it in place to cut off oxygen supply.
- Cool: Wait several minutes before removing to avoid re-ignition.
The principle is simple: no oxygen, no fire.
Why It’s Safer Than You Think
Fire blankets are especially effective for:
- Kitchen fires (grease/oil): Extinguish flames without splashing or spreading.
- Electrical fires: No need to spray conductive chemicals.
- Clothing fires: Wrap around the person to suffocate flames.
They’re reusable for training but single-use in real emergencies — once exposed to flame, replace immediately.

Fire Blankets vs. Extinguishers
Feature | Fire Blanket | Fire Extinguisher |
---|---|---|
Ease of Use | Simple, intuitive | Requires training |
Residue | None | May leave chemical residue |
Reusability | Single-use | Refillable |
Ideal For | Small fires | Large fires |
Maintenance | Minimal | Regular inspection |
In short — use both.
A fire extinguisher handles major blazes; a fire blanket buys you time to react safely.
Placement & Storage Tips
- Mount or store in visible, accessible areas (kitchen, garage, workshop).
- Keep near exits, not inside closed cabinets.
- Ensure everyone in your home or workplace knows how to deploy it.
A simple 30-second demonstration could save a life.
